Hello...There are many of you mac/iphone hackers out there that are much savvier than I. I'm wondering if there is a way to modify the iPhone (3GS) to display my Slingplayer output to a TV via my dock and a/v cables. I'd like the popup option "Display on TV?" to come up just like it does when I play a video or movie from my 3GS.

Before you say this is useless, I'm thinking about the times when I'm in a hotel room out of the country without a laptop and I'd like to watch American television. While the quality won't be great, at least it would give me an option.

Any ideas? My phone is jailbroken via Redsn0w and I watch my Slingplayer via 3G or wifi thanks to 3G Unrestrictor.

Thanks for your collective thoughts!

Edit: I did find "TV Out" in Cydia today, but for some reason it only outputs the audio to the television. It could be because the app does not support landscape video at this time...not certain.
Update: It was my cable, not me. Still, TV Out and ScreenSplitr don't play nice with slingbox. Plays sideways and you can tell the image transfer is way too slow.
